Every summer, something shifts.

Not dramatically. Not all at once. Then the weather changes. The products that were working just fine suddenly don’t perform the same way. Foundation that looked great in April feels heavier than it should. Skin that was balanced starts running oily by noon. As a result, many people assume they did something wrong. Maybe they changed too much. Or maybe they didn’t change enough.

In reality, it’s none of that. It’s just summer.

For example, your skin responds to its environment. Heat increases oil production. Humidity changes how products absorb. In addition, Sweat, sun exposure, and air conditioning affect your skin differently. They create challenges you weren’t dealing with a few months ago. None of this is a problem. It simply means your routine may need a few seasonal adjustments.
